
YMCA Moldova continues to provide essential support to young people as they prepare for integration into the labor market. During the latest activity, Olesea, a 17-year-old student at the “Kiril and Metodiu” Educational Complex in Chișinău, participated in a session dedicated to career orientation and the development of job-readiness skills. In her video message, she shares what she learned and how the experience helped her gain clarity about her future aspirations.
The activity is part of the project “Career Orientation and Employment for Rural Youth in the Municipality of Chișinău,” through which YMCA Moldova implements programs designed to strengthen career-development skills and support young people in the transition from school to the labor market. The initiative aims to create relevant learning experiences adapted to the real needs and challenges faced by today’s youth.
The session included self-awareness exercises, identification of professional interests, mock job interviews, and discussions about current labor-market trends and career-building opportunities. These activities were designed to help young people build confidence, gain clarity, and develop practical skills needed to navigate the real challenges of employment.
The project is implemented by YMCA Moldova with the financial support of the Municipal Grant Program for Youth Organizations, managed by the General Directorate for Education, Youth and Sports and the Chișinău Municipal Youth Center, under the auspices of the Chișinău Municipality. This support enables the continuous development of effective and accessible career-orientation programs for young people across the region.
